Eligibility

Do You Qualify?

βœ“

Child under 13

Or under 19 with a documented disability or special need

βœ“

Working or in school

30+ hrs/week work, 12+ college credits, or 20+ hrs/week job training

βœ“

NJ resident

Must live in the county you apply through

βœ“

Income at or below 200% FPL

~$62,400/yr for a family of 4 (rises to 250% after 12 months)

Estimated Monthly Copay β€” Family of 4

Annual IncomeMonthly Copay
Under $30,000/year$0/month
$30,000 – $45,000/year$25 – $75/month
$45,000 – $62,400/year$75 – $150/month
Over $62,400/yearDoes not qualify at enrollment

Based on 2026 FPL guidelines. Actual copay set by your caseworker.

How to Get Free Daycare in Edison & Roselle

1

Check your county

Edison families go through Middlesex County (CCCS/4Cs). Roselle families go through Union County (CCCC/CCAP/PFP). Both use the same income limits.

2

Apply at MyNJHelps.nj.gov

Submit your CCAP application online. Have photo ID, proof of income, proof of employment or school enrollment, and your child's birth certificate ready.

3

Call your county office

Union County: (908) 527-4800. Middlesex County: (732) 745-3126. Ask about CCAP / CCCS / PFP and confirm your application was received.

Free Daycare NJ β€” Frequently Asked Questions

What is the difference between CCAP, CCCC, CCCS, and PFP?

CCAP is New Jersey's statewide childcare subsidy. CCCC is how Union County (Roselle area) administers CCAP. CCCS/4Cs is how Middlesex County (Edison area) administers CCAP. PFP is a supplementary program with separate federal funding. All result in a voucher that pays your approved daycare.

Is free daycare available in Edison NJ right now?

Yes. As of April 2026, CCAP and CCCS/4Cs are fully open for all eligible families in Edison and Middlesex County. Apply now at MyNJHelps.nj.gov or call (732) 745-3126.

Is free daycare available in Roselle NJ right now?

Yes. CCAP, CCCC, and PFP are all open for eligible Roselle and Union County families. Apply at MyNJHelps.nj.gov or call Union County Social Services at (908) 527-4800.

What income qualifies for free daycare in NJ?

Families earning at or below 200% of the Federal Poverty Level qualify β€” that is about $62,400/year for a family of 4 in 2026. Families earning under $30,000/year typically pay $0 per month. After 12 months of enrollment, the limit rises to 250% FPL (~$78,000/year).

How long does CCAP approval take in NJ?

Approval typically takes 2 to 4 weeks after submitting a complete application. You can check your application status by calling your county office or logging in to MyNJHelps.nj.gov.
